A graphics programmer shares their approach to creating ultra-compact shader programs that fit within 280 characters, explaining the motivation behind code golfing, the technical process of writing fragment shaders, and optimization techniques. The article covers shader fundamentals, demonstrates real examples like animated galaxies and voxel raytracers, and provides practical tips for reducing code size while maintaining functionality and visual appeal.
